The gut microbiota plays a crucial role in infant health, but its disruptions in eczema remain unclear. In this cross-sectional study, we compared the gut microbiota and metabolite profiles of infants with eczema and healthy controls, revealing reduced acidogenic and acidophilic commensals, altered short-chain fatty acids, impaired intestinal acidification, and disrupted microbial networks. Lower total bile acids and <i>Lactobacillus</i> counts suggested delayed bile acid maturation. Based on these findings, we propose a Dual Driving Force Hypothesis, where high lactate initiates microbiota succession, followed by bile acids. Lactate accumulation is essential for intergenerational microbiota reproducibility, and acidogenic bacteria serve as key immune stimuli. Reduced microbial exposure due to excessive hygiene may delay lactate accumulation, impair microbiota maturation, and weaken immune development. Our findings support the hygiene hypothesis and highlight microbiome-targeted strategies for eczema prevention and intervention.
